Last year, the export of electric tools in Kunshan, Jiangsu increased by 68.7% year-on-year

China-Singapore Jiangsu Kunshan on January 11 (Yao Wenbin) According to Kunshan Inspection and Quarantine Bureau, Kunshan exported a total of 6,755 batches of electric tools, 12.72 million units, and 788 million US dollars in 2010, an increase of 70.0%, 68.7%, and 74.2% respectively. The rapid growth of exports.

It is understood that there are four companies in Kunshan producing electric tools. The products include electric drills, electric planers, electric saws, electric hammers, sanders, and cutting machines. The main importing countries are concentrated in developed countries and regions such as Europe and the United States.

According to the information of the China Electric Tools Industry Association, China's electric tool industry has seen an increase in exports in 2010. This is mainly because the impact of the international financial crisis has weakened since the end of 2009, and the world economy has begun to show a recovery growth, bringing a certain degree of benefit to the international power tool market. On the other hand, the international power tool distributors experienced adjustments and sales in the fourth quarter of 2008 and the whole year of 2009, and the product inventories have been substantially consumed, thus increasing new purchase desires, which also made it possible since 2010. International power tool market demand has increased.
